<p class="MsoNormal"><span style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:black">Yes, that is consistent with UL System policy. How do you define a
<b>transfer </b>graduate student, or <b>transfer</b> graduate admission? Our discussions here are centered around two options:<o:p></o:p></span></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:black"><o:p> </o:p></span></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:black">a) Those who are
<u>currently</u> enrolled in another graduate school and seek admission to Louisiana Tech (i.e.,
<u>transfer to Louisiana Tech</u>) without completing their current degree -- broad consensus exists that these applicants should be called transfer applicants.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:black"><o:p> </o:p></span></p>
</div>
<div>
<p class="MsoNormal"><span style="font-size:10.0pt;font-family:"Arial",sans-serif;color:black">b) Those who have at some point in the past attended another graduate school and left without earning a degree, perhaps worked for several years, and are now seeking
admission at Louisiana Tech -- there is some hesitation in including these in the group of
<b>transfer</b> students because they are not <u>transferring from another institution at the time of admission</u>. Of course, we will require official transcripts from all schools attended, as required by ULS policy. We may approve transfer credits later
but that may have no impact on the admission decision.<o:p></o:p></span></p>
